Buy this tote bag to obtain a copy of a digital download code. Once this tote arrives in the mail at your home, you will find a unique download code stitched into the inside of the tote enabling you to download the Serpents Tongue single and b-sides. This is the only way to obtain copies of these songs and is limited edition.
All totes are black, with hand screen printed artworks as shown in the image. An old-school "blending" technique is used to make the swirly colours. Each tote print will be either made of different colours or different movements of streaks and swirls. Each tote is chosen at random and is unique to any other tote.
These shirts, totes, posters along with the Serpents Tongue and b-sides digital download was officially released at our live performance at The Bearded Lady in West End Brisbane on 23rd August 2014.

Dreamtime Brisbane, Australia
Hailing from Brisbane’s underground DIY scene, DREAMTIME aims to create personal journeys to help draw listeners out of their frontal lobe consciousness and into sonic fantasies. During extended meditative jams, the music plays through DREAMTIME. Inspiration comes from psychedelic bands from 1968 – 1971 among other places. Dreamtime is: Zac Anderson, Tara Wardrop, Fergus Smith ... more
